The correct answer would be option D, Derek takes his dog outside on a fixed schedule and promptly gives him a treat for urinating outside.
Derek is frustrated that his one and a half year dog does not let him know when he needs to go outside to urinate.
Explanation:
According to the psychology, when a person does something good and is given reward for doing that, then his that behavior is reinforced and he is likely to do the same thing again and again to get himself rewarded.
Similarly if a person gets punishment of doing something, then his that behavior is likely to disappear.
So when Derek takes his dog outside on a fixed schedule and promptly gives him a treat when the dog urinates outside, the dog learns to urinate outside for the reward. His this behavior is reinforced through the reward.
